Suri's double was spotted on Friday afternoon, after her mother, actress Katie Holmes, picked her up from her Manhattan school and they returned to their Chelsea home, reported New York Daily News.
They were trailed by photographers.
Hankering a snack, celebrity mother and daughter hopped back into a black SUV and headed downtown to TriBeCa, apparently bound for the wichcraft sandwich shop on Greenwich St, which is a favorite of Holmes.
She wore the same purple, puffy down-filled coat, same black leggings and Ugg-type tan boots with pink soles as Suri.
And while she tried to hide her face, her auburn hair was long and brown like Suri's.
The real Suri arrived with her nanny minutes later in another black SUV at the side entrance of a TriBeCa building that leads to the eatery.
Wearing her favorite panda hat and carrying the stuffed toy that goes with her everywhere, the young girl was whisked inside by her nanny before anybody noticed.
